Body engineeringLaajuus (3 cr)

Code: KC00CD01

Objective

Upon completion of the course student will know how to explain,
- the basics of the body structure and materials,
- the theory of the basics of the body repair and design.

Content

- The body development
- collision safety
- body materials
- body maintenance

Qualifications

No previous studies are required.
